Caolan McNamara wrote:
> On Sat, 2008-02-02 at 19:48 +0200, Ville-Pekka Vainio wrote:
> > I just happened to test installing this package while having OO.o Writer
> > running and the unopkg installation fails. It's
> > running '/usr/lib/openoffice.org/program/unopkg
> > add --shared %{_libdir}/voikko.uno.pkg
> > -env:JFW_PLUGIN_DO_NOT_CHECK_ACCESSIBILITY=1 || :' and it fails with:
> > "You need to close the already opened Extension Manager to continue.
> >
> > ERROR: Lock file indicates that a concurrent Office process is running!
> >
> > unopkg failed.
>
> Hmm, I can't get this to happen here with F9 or F8 OOo. I wonder (though
> I tried this as well without reproducing the problem) if you had writer
> running as root ? I can't think of any other scenario with a shared
> lockfile.

With a bit more testing, I figured it out. I usually use sudo with yum. 
Apparently that causes unopkg to fail, since both oowriter and yum are run as 
my regular user, yum just has superuser privileges.
